Star Gold (SRGZ) 10% Owner Gorrill Converts 11.35M Shares
What Happened
Gorrill Lindsay Edward, a reported 10% owner of Star Gold Corp. (SRGZ), converted a derivative security into 11,352,750 common shares on 2026-02-27 at an effective conversion price of $0.04 per share, representing $454,110 of stock received. The Form 4 lists a second conversion line with 0 shares and $0 value (no additional shares issued). This transaction is an acquisition (conversion), not a sale.

Context
A "C" conversion means a derivative (for example, convertible notes or similar instruments) was converted into common stock; it is an acquisition of shares rather than an open-market purchase. As a 10% owner, Gorrill is a large shareholder—not necessarily a company executive—and such conversions can reflect financing or settlement terms rather than an independent bullish purchase decision. The late filing reduces short-term transparency for investors but does not change the reported transaction itself.
